An extended gun is any firearm having a notably lengthy barrel, generally a length of ten to 30 inches (250 to 760 mm) (you'll find limitations on minimum barrel length in several jurisdictions; highest barrel size will likely be a make a difference of practicality). Unlike a handgun, very long guns are intended to be held and fired with each palms, whilst braced towards both the hip or the shoulder for greater steadiness. The receiver and set off group is mounted into a stock crafted from wood, plastic, metal, or composite substance, which has sections that type a foregrip, rear grip, and optionally (but commonly) a shoulder mount called the butt.

Pump motion or slide action is usually a repeating motion that is certainly operated by going a sliding handguard (the "pump") about the gun's forestock rearward (frontward on some types), ejecting any spent cartridges and cocking the hammer or striker, then moving the handguard ahead to load a whole new cartridge in to the chamber.[18] It really is most typical on shotguns, though pump motion rifles and grenade launchers also exist.

Most submachine guns are the scale of carbines and brief-barreled rifles, and use equivalent configurations. Most are meant to consider as tiny Place as feasible to be used in close-quarters or for easy storage in automobiles and situations. Some submachine guns are intended and configured just like pistols even right down to measurement, and so are As a result once in a while classed as device pistols, whether or not they don't seem to be basically a handgun (i.e. meant to have to have two fingers to make use of).
